Mar 29, 2025

In this episode of the High Performance Mindset podcast, Dr. Cindra Kamphoff explores the concept of flow, a mental state of complete absorption and peak performance, drawing on insights from sport psychologist Dr. Sue Jackson, who collaborated with Dr. Mihaly Csikszentmihalyi, the pioneer of flow research.

The episode highlights how flow occurs when we are fully engaged in meaningful tasks, using our skills to the fullest while staying present in the moment.

Cindra outlines three key barriers to flow and encourages you to identify activities where you naturally lose track of time and feel energized, while learning to trust the process and stay focused on the present. 

The episode wraps with a motivating reminder that flow, like a muscle, strengthens with mindful practice.

Mar 26, 2025

Joining us is Alex Hodgins, a visionary mental performance consultant and inspiring speaker who’s spent his career helping athletes, teams, and leaders rise to the occasion when it matters most. Alex specializes in building high-performance systems that don’t just withstand pressure, they thrive in it.

For eight years, Alex was the Head of Mental Performance for the Canadian Women’s National Soccer Team, guiding them to Olympic bronze in Rio 2016 and an unforgettable gold in Tokyo 2020. Currently, he brings his expertise to the NHL as the Head of Mental Performance for the Vancouver Canucks, and he’s also working with the Vancouver Whitecaps Academy, Canada’s Ski Cross Team, and elite performers across both sport and corporate arenas.

He’s a lifelong learner, passionate about helping others tap into their potential, and he calls the beautiful Pacific Northwest home.

In this episode, Alex and Cindra discuss:

  • The key ingredients behind high-performing team cultures
  • Practical strategies for staying composed under pressure
  • Why talent alone isn’t enough to ensure success at elite levels
  • How corporate leaders can leverage sports psychology principles to boost team outcomes
  • What the highest-achieving teams consistently do differently

Mar 16, 2025
In this episode of The High Performance Mindset, Dr. Cindra explores the power of positivity and how cultivating positive energy creates a psychological advantage in teams, businesses, and relationships.
 
Research shows that positivity enhances engagement, problem-solving, and resilience, with high-performing teams and successful relationships maintaining a strong positive-to-negative interaction ratio.
 
To harness this power, Dr. Cindra suggests shifting focus to strengths, building a culture of positivity from the top down, and priming yourself for positivity each morning through gratitude, visualization, and Power Phrases.
 
By choosing positivity intentionally, we rewire our brains for success, motivation, and deeper connections.

Mar 9, 2025

Today we have an incredible guest who embodies leadership, influence, and the power of storytelling—Ty Bennett. Ty is a dynamic entrepreneur, CEO, bestselling author, and world-renowned speaker who has built three multi-million dollar businesses across different industries. As the Owner & CEO of the largest Ninja Warrior Gym in the world, he knows a thing or two about resilience, strategy, and high performance.

Ty’s entrepreneurial journey started in his 20s when he and his brother built a direct sales empire, generating over $20 million in annual revenue and impacting leaders across 37 countries. As the founder of Leadership Inc., Ty is on a mission to help leaders cultivate influence, build exceptional relationships, and challenge the status quo. His books—including Partnership is the New Leadership and The Power of Storytelling—are shaping the next generation of business leaders, even being used in courses at MIT.

In this episode, Ty shares:

  • The latest results of his newest study on high performance including his secrets to high-performance leadership.
  • 7 reasons that high performance is important.
  • 4 drivers of high performance, and the barriers to high performance.
  • His personal journey—what drives him, how he navigates challenges, and his best advice for leaders looking to level up.

Mar 5, 2025

Dr. Cindra explores the power of self-discipline and how understanding dopamine can help us build better habits. Sharing her own experience of struggling to finish her book Beyond Grit, she explains how visualizing her audience reignited her motivation.

Self-discipline, she says, is the ability to take action even when we don’t feel like it—yet our brains are wired for instant gratification, making it difficult to stay on track. To make discipline easier, Dr. Cindra suggests attaching small, immediate rewards to challenging tasks, using habit tracking, and visualizing success to stimulate dopamine release.

By training our brains to associate discipline with rewards, we can turn self-discipline into second nature and overcome procrastination for good.
